WebJan 2, 2024 · Vitamin B12, for example, causes not only food (meat) cravings but also mood swings (14). Foods such as meat, fish, shellfish, eggs, and dairy are excellent sources of these vitamins. A diet lacking in such foods, such as a vegan diet, puts you at risk of Vitamin B12 deficiency. WebMay 13, 2024 · Safe Storage. Generally speaking, according to the USDA, a beef roast should be cooked within three to five days following purchase. This shelf-life, on the other hand, is contingent on correct storage. It is best to visit the meat section last when you are at the supermarket so that the roast may remain as cold as possible.
